Benaroya Hall stands as a cultural beacon in Seattle, renowned for its striking architecture and world-class acoustics. Opened in 1998, this performing arts theater is home to the illustrious Seattle Symphony, attracting music lovers from around the globe. The hall's design, crafted by architect R. Craig Hartman, features warm wood tones and soaring glass walls that invite natural light, creating an inviting environment for both performers and audiences. Visitors can enjoy a diverse range of performances that span classical, jazz, and contemporary genres, ensuring that there is always something new and exciting to experience. In addition to its musical offerings, Benaroya Hall often hosts educational programs and community events that engage the local population and foster a deeper appreciation of the arts.
